had the paint bubbling on my 05 db9 near side wing under fin as you only get 3 years paint warranty with them(which i think is wrong) i thought i would email head office they paid 60% of cost and now all good

car has no extended warranty although that would'nt have made any difference to this problem,so to all owners best get it sorted before the 3 years are up(i far as im aware this is a common problem with them due to during the paint process it has not been properly cleaned off before painting.

i looked at 1 db9 before buying mine and it looked terrible all over bonnet,wings door handles very poor finish,needless to say i walked away from it.

Hi i had bubbling in exactly the same place... on both wings on my 06 db9, The dealer repaired it under the 10 year corrosion warranty... I didnt pay a penny... and i have owned it a long time..

Check your handbook there is a 10 year corrosion warranty... I consider it corrosion and won... as its not my fault some nobby never washed his hand or wore gloves...
